THE Group 1 Qatar Sussex Stakes is one of the highlights of the five day Qatar Goodwood Festival and this is some renewal with the brilliant Poetic Flare heading the market after his 2,000 Guineas victories at Newmarket and the Curragh, followed by a fantastic performance in winning the St James’s Palace Stakes at Royal Ascot. He is clearly tough, having had five starts this season so far.

A surprise declaration was Snow Lantern, trained by Unibet Ambassador Richard Hannon, as she was expected to appear in the Nassau Stakes on Thursday over one mile two furlongs. However, with the ground being much softer than expected after the heavy rain on Sunday her trainer felt it was much better to keep her to a mile at this stage. There was further rain on Monday night too, so Richard Hannon’s decision has been vindicated. Snow Lantern is proven on testing ground, and she adds so much intrigue here as she is improving all the time. A fascinating renewal.

1.50 Goodwood – Unibet ‘15 To Go’ Handicap (1m 4f)

Kolisi (nap) looked very smart when quickening away smoothly at Salisbury to record his first career success on his third career start, having finished third and second on his two previous appearances. The second Marching Army that day won comfortably next time at Leicester, looking a smart prospect. A mark of 87 for Kolisi looks generous to kick off with and having won on good to soft at Salisbury is clearly at home with some cut. A strong fancy for the William Haggas team.

2.25 Goodwood – Whispering Angel Oak Tree Stakes Group 3 (7f)

Valdream for Charlie Fellowes found the drop back to six furlongs against her at in the Summer Stakes at York but still ran very well to finish second on her latest appearance. Valdream’s third in the Jersey Stakes when challenging late on ground with cut is as good a piece of form in the race. If she handles Goodwood, then this likeable type has a really good chance.

Onassis won the Sandringham Handicap at Royal Ascot over a mile last season as well a Listed contest here at Goodwood over today’s trip. I thought Onassis had a good each way chance at Royal Ascot this year on her first start in 2021 in the Duke Of Cambridge Group 2 over a mile and yet she faded in the last part of the race. She then finished fourth in the Summer Stakes at York with stablemate Valdream second over six furlongs, which was too short. Onassis looks sure to benefit from the return to seven furlongs at a course where she is proven with soft ground conditions.

3.00 Goodwood – Markel Molecomb Stakes Group 3 (5f)

Fearby really impressed me at Sandown last time out when winning a Listed contest over the minimum trip on good to soft, beating Mojomaker (reopposes today) by five lengths, with Kaboo (also reopposes) back in third. I was at Sandown that day and Fearby showed what a good temperament he has too. He is on a three-timer here, as he won at Wetherby on his previous start and can beat main rival Chipotle, the Listed Windsor Castle Stakes winner.

3.35 Goodwood – Qatar Sussex Stakes Group 1 (1m)

Snow Lantern is a fascinating contender here and really adds to this Group 1. There is no doubt that she is up against such an impressive performer in Poetic Flare, yet she is making great strides herself. Two starts ago at York she wouldn’t settle at all and then at Royal Ascot she finished second to Alcohol Free after not getting a clear run in the Coronation Stakes. I liked the way she handled the testing conditions that day and the way she travelled in the straight showing real determination. Snow Lantern’s Falmouth Stakes win at the July Festival beating 1,000 Guineas winner Mother Earth was another step up and Snow Lantern can run another big race here.
